Niban apoptosis regulator 3 (NIBAN3), also known as BCNP1 or FAM129C, is a protein-coding gene found in Homo sapiens, with a prominent expression in immune tissues, especially B cells[3][6][7]. NIBAN3 is a member of the Niban protein family and shares homology with NIBAN1. Experimental functional characterization is limited: some evidence from mouse models and interaction partner analysis suggests a possible role in B-cell development, receptor signaling, and immune regulation, but knockout mouse data do not clearly confirm its biological function[1][4][10]. NIBAN3 is not currently classified as a therapeutic target, and there are no drug development programs or approved therapies directed against it. Its relevance as a disease biomarker, therapeutic safety profile, or drug interactome has not been established to date[3][6][10].
